Cross pollination never hurts but one of my trees produced heavy before the other one
started to flower. I notice my tree sets better when we get more humid from rainy season

Mine (from Logees)  flowered profusely shortly after I received it and a dozen or so fruit held.  It is okay.  It does taste like peanut butter but is lacking the fat/protein satisfaction that peanuts have.  If I can keep it small in a container I will hold on to it as a novelty.

Mine is in a greenhouse, only one so no cross pollination
